Glass bottle with glass stopper used for Tabloid Dover Powder ( Ipecac and Opium) 5 gr. with traces remaining. 85 mm x 47 mm x 33 mm, 101 g. Printed label reads, '...'TABLOID'.../Dover powder/(Ipecac. and Opium Powder, B.P.)/ COMPRESSED/POISON/ gr. 5. Direction.- One to two taken with/ a little water/Burroughs Wellcome & Co./(THE WELLCOME FOUNDATION LTD.)/LONDON (ENG)/. ..' Produced by Burroughs Wellcome, London, 1937-1938.
